Zong (China Mobile Pakistan) is Pakistan’s second-largest network, operating across number prefixes 0304–0313 and 0340–0349. With approximately 50 million subscribers and strong 4G LTE infrastructure particularly popular among data-heavy users and in CPEC corridor regions, Zong SIM verification is an essential security practice for millions of Pakistanis.
This guide covers every official, free, and legal method to check Zong SIM owner details in Pakistan — from the instant 668 SMS service to in-person Customer Service Center verification. Method 1 — SMS to 668 (PTA Official, Free, Instant)
668 remains the fastest and most accessible first check for Zong SIM owner details.
How to Use
Send your 13-digit CNIC (no dashes) as an SMS to 668 from any Pakistani mobile.
Example: Send 3520112345671 to 668
Cost: Free | Available: 24/7 | Response time: 15–60 seconds
What 668 Shows for Zong SIMs
All Zong SIMs registered on your CNIC appear with their full number and “Zong” network label.
Cross-reference every Zong number in the 668 response:
- Your active Zong SIM(s) you registered
- Zong SIMs registered for family members on your CNIC
- Old Zong SIMs you deactivated (should not appear if properly closed)
Any Zong number you cannot account for is potentially fraudulent — investigate immediately using Method 5 (Zong fraud department).
668 Limitations for Zong
- No registration date shown
- No franchise location
- No active/inactive distinction beyond basic registration
- No information about what services are linked to the SIM
Method 2 — PTA Web Portal (cnic.sims.pk)
cnic.sims.pk provides identical data to 668 in a web interface — cleaner format, printable, and useful for evidence documentation.
How to Use
- Visit cnic.sims.pk
- Enter 13-digit CNIC
- Complete CAPTCHA
- View results — all networks labeled including Zong
When to use instead of 668: When you need a printed or screenshotted record for formal complaints — the web portal’s formatted result is cleaner evidence than an SMS response screenshot.
Method 3 — Zong Customer Service Helpline
Zong’s helpline provides deeper Zong SIM ownership information — particularly registration dates and status.
Contact Details
| Method | Number | Available |
|---|---|---|
| From Zong number | 310 | 24/7 |
| From any phone | 0311-3100310 | 24/7 |
What to Request
“I need to verify all Zong SIMs registered on my CNIC [XXXXX-XXXXXXX-X]. Please confirm the number, registration date, and current status of each Zong SIM on my CNIC.”
Identity Verification
Zong verifies your identity through CNIC number plus either registered address or security question before providing account details.
Information Zong Helpline Provides Beyond 668
| Information | Via Helpline |
|---|---|
| Registration date for each Zong SIM | ✅ Yes |
| Current SIM status (active/inactive) | ✅ Yes |
| Active packages | ✅ Yes |
| Last activity indication | ✅ Limited |
| Franchise location | ❌ Requires CSC or fraud department |
Zong Postpaid Account Detail
For postpaid Zong SIMs on your CNIC, the helpline can additionally confirm:
- Current outstanding balance
- Account contract status
- Any credit flags or billing anomalies
Method 4 — Zong Customer Service Center Visit (In-Person)
For the most complete Zong SIM ownership picture — especially for fraud investigation — visit a Zong Customer Service Center (CSC).
Finding a Zong CSC
Visit zong.com.pk → Find a Store → Select “Customer Service Center” — these have complete system access unlike small franchise dealers.
Documents to Bring
- Original CNIC
- 668 screenshot (if investigating specific SIM)
Complete Information Available In-Person
With biometric NADRA MBVS fingerprint verification at the CSC:
| Information | Available? |
|---|---|
| All Zong SIMs on your CNIC | ✅ Complete list |
| Registration date and time | ✅ Exact timestamp |
| CSC or franchise where registered | ✅ Specific location |
| NADRA MBVS biometric record | ✅ Whether verification was completed |
| Current SIM status | ✅ Active, inactive, blocked |
| Corporate NTN linkage (for business SIMs) | ✅ If applicable |
| Recent account activity summary | ✅ For fraud investigation |
Why in-person biometric verification is definitive: The MBVS fingerprint confirmation at the CSC creates an irrefutable record that you — the legitimate CNIC holder — made this inquiry. This documentation is particularly valuable if a dispute arises about who requested what information.
Method 5 — Zong Fraud Department (Unauthorized SIM Investigation)
When a 668 check reveals an unrecognized Zong SIM, contact Zong’s fraud department directly — not general customer service.
How to Reach
Call 310 (or 0311-3100310) and state: “I need to speak with the fraud department. I believe a Zong SIM has been registered on my CNIC without my authorization. The number is [Zong number from 668 response].”
What Zong Fraud Department Provides
- Complete registration record of the suspicious SIM
- The specific franchise outlet where registration was processed (outlet ID)
- Whether NADRA MBVS biometric verification was completed or bypassed
- Immediate deactivation of the fraudulent SIM
- Fraud flag placed on your CNIC in Zong’s system
- A fraud case reference number — essential for all subsequent complaints
Simultaneous Financial Protection
If an unauthorized Zong SIM is found — while on the call with Zong fraud department, simultaneously have another family member call your bank fraud lines and any mobile wallet services. The unauthorized SIM may have been used to intercept financial OTPs during its active period.
Method 6 — PTA Helpline (0800-55055)
PTA’s regulatory helpline provides official SVMS-level confirmation of your Zong SIM registrations.
When to Use
- When Zong’s own systems show discrepancy from 668 results
- When you need PTA-level official documentation for a formal complaint against Zong
- When standard helpline verification is insufficient for your specific concern
Hours: Monday–Friday, 9am–5pm

Zong Corporate SIM Verification
Zong has a significant corporate business segment. For corporate Zong SIMs:
Corporate SIMs registered on company NTN: These appear in NTN-based checks rather than personal CNIC checks. Contact Zong Business Solutions for corporate account verification.
Corporate SIMs wrongly on personal CNIC: If Zong SIMs appear on your personal CNIC that should be on a corporate NTN — this is an administrative error requiring correction at a Zong CSC.
Contact Zong Corporate: zong.com.pk/business — dedicated corporate account team.
Zong SIM Verification for Overseas Pakistanis
Overseas Pakistanis with Zong SIMs can verify remotely:
- 668 check: Request a trusted family member in Pakistan to send your CNIC to 668 — they receive the results on your behalf
- Online options: Zong’s My Zong app allows some account checking with CNIC + OTP authentication — requires an active SIM to receive the OTP
- Helpline: Call 0311-3100310 from abroad (international call charges apply) for verbal account confirmation
Monthly Zong SIM Monitoring Protocol
First week of every month:
- Send CNIC to 668 — note all Zong numbers listed
- Compare to last month’s count — any new Zong SIM triggers immediate investigation
- Screenshot result with timestamp for records
If anything changed:
- New Zong SIM appeared — immediately call 310 (Zong fraud department)
- A known Zong SIM disappeared — call 310 to check if it was deactivated and whether you authorized it
Quarterly:
- Call 310 — confirm registration dates for all Zong SIMs on CNIC
- Confirm Zong fraud flag is active on your account
Responding to an Unrecognized Zong SIM — Complete Action Plan
| Time | Action | Contact |
|---|---|---|
| 0–5 min | Screenshot 668 evidence | — |
| 5–20 min | Call Zong fraud department — request deactivation | 310 / 0311-3100310 |
| Get case reference | Before ending Zong call | From fraud agent |
| Within 1 hour | File FIA complaint | complaint.fia.gov.pk |
| Within 2 hours | File PTA complaint | complaint.pta.gov.pk |
| Within 24 hours | File police FIR | Local police station |
| After 48 hours | Verify deactivation via 668 | SMS CNIC to 668 |
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Zong helpline says my CNIC has no SIMs registered, but 668 shows two Zong numbers. Why the discrepancy?
A: There can be temporary database sync delays between Zong’s internal system and PTA’s SVMS (which 668 queries). If the discrepancy persists after 24 hours — include this in a PTA complaint. PTA can investigate the SVMS vs Zong internal records mismatch.
Q: I bought a Zong SIM from a dealer and later found it was on someone else’s CNIC in 668. What should I do?
A: This means you are using a Zong SIM not registered on your CNIC. Stop using it immediately and visit a Zong CSC to either: (a) complete a formal ownership transfer to your CNIC if you want to keep the number, or (b) return/deactivate the SIM and get a new one on your own CNIC.
Q: Can I use Zong’s My Zong app to check SIM owner details?
A: The My Zong app shows your own account details — balance, packages, and account information for the SIM you are using. It does not show other Zong SIMs registered on your CNIC. For multi-SIM CNIC verification, use 668 or cnic.sims.pk.
Q: How do I check if my Zong number has been ported to a different network?
A: If your Zong SIM stops working and 668 shows the number no longer appearing under Zong — it may have been ported. Check if it appears under a different network in the 668 response. If it has been ported without your authorization, this is MNP fraud — call 310 immediately and file FIA complaint.
Q: Is there a Zong code to check my SIM’s registration status directly?
A: *6464# (from your Zong number) shows basic account and SIM status. However, this only checks your own SIM — not other Zong SIMs on your CNIC. Use 668 for the complete multi-SIM CNIC picture.
Summary: Zong SIM Owner Check — 6 Methods Compared
| Method | Time | Detail | Cost |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 668 SMS | 30 sec | Basic | Free | Monthly monitoring |
| cnic.sims.pk | 1 min | Basic + printable | Free | Documentation |
| Zong helpline (310) | 10 min | + dates + status | Free | Investigating SIMs |
| Zong CSC visit | 30–60 min | Complete details | Free | Fraud investigation |
| Zong fraud dept | 15 min | Investigation-grade | Free | Unauthorized SIM |
| PTA helpline | 10 min | Regulatory level | Free | Formal disputes |
